What is meant by coordination of benefits (COB)?

What will be an ideal response?


Answer: It is important to find out which carrier is primary when an insured has more than one insurance plan. The determination of how much coverage each plan provides is referred to as COB, which ensures that no more than 100% of provider charges will be paid on a patient's claim.
